The European championships in 2015 will be played from 24th April to 3 May

BOTTROP The last Board Meeting of the European federation, CEB, has launched the date for the European championship in 2015. The tournament, in Brandenburg an der Havel, will take place from 24th April to 3 May. The championship's program and timetables will be edited by a CEB Commission and published on time as a basis for planning.

As decided at the CEB General Assembly, rules for equal innings in three cushion will be adapted to be the same as the UMB rules.

For the classic disciplines, visual representation of the average speed of the players will be applied in Brandenburg. The system has already been tested in Ronchin, France, successfully with technical support from Kozoom.

At the next EC, 5 pins individual will be played with 64 players instead of 44 and with the same tournament-system as three cushion championships, so more athletes will be able to participate in the EC.
The match distance is increased to 60 points.

Helmut Biermann was unanimously appointed as the CEB new General Secretary. Johny Houtsch will support him in the future and also take on special duties in the administration of the CEB.

Taking into account the proposals received by the federations, the Board has appointed two commissions:
          
New 5 pins commission:
Gabrio Volante (CEB); Geneviève Kercret (FFB); Orazio Aime (FSB); Harry  Inderhees (DBU);
Ulisse Calzi (FiBis); Julian Mortensen (DDBU); Johny Houtsch (FLAB)
          
New Youth Commission:
Jean-Louis Steuts (CEB); Louis Edelin (FFB); Did Schintgen (FLAB ); Cees Benschop (KNBB).
